Output 43bc7510550f446fc8a779fed4d1cb6dae52c8c77ac60e8998db2102abeb35ec:0

value
2994650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d0f01873adee5a3bfd1855797c7b10e26b2eaa OP_EQUAL
address
36sS4YWtkJpd64HXsWjMRcw2F4Yu1ffBBG
transaction
43bc7510550f446fc8a779fed4d1cb6dae52c8c77ac60e8998db2102abeb35ec
spent
true